    Frequently Asked Questions

    What is the significance of the regulatory framework in medical device trials in Argentina?

    The regulatory framework established by the National Administration of Drugs, Foods, and Medical Devices (ANMAT) is crucial for compliance in medical device trials. Familiarity with the categorization of medical instruments and the approval process is essential. Regulatory changes implemented on June 5, 2017, aim to streamline timelines and enhance efficiency in clinical study approvals.

    How quickly can ethics/IRB approvals be obtained in Argentina compared to the US/EU?

    With bioaccess®, ethics/IRB approvals in Argentina can be achieved in just 4-8 weeks, which is significantly faster than the typical 6-12 months required in the US and EU.

    What are the market dynamics for medical device trials in Argentina?

    The medical device market in Argentina is growing, with projections indicating it will reach USD 663.4 million by 2033, driven by a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 8.3% from 2025 to 2033. This growth is fueled by increasing investments in healthcare and technology.

    What advantages does Argentina offer for patient recruitment in medical device trials?

    Argentina provides access to treatment-naive patient cohorts, allowing for quicker enrollment compared to many other regions. Approximately 88% of research activity occurs in private for-profit hospitals, which facilitates faster recruitment and higher compliance rates, especially beneficial for first-in-human studies.

    Frequently Asked Questions

    Who oversees clinical trials in Argentina?

    The National Administration of Drugs, Food and Medical Technology (ANMAT) oversees clinical trials in Argentina, ensuring compliance with local and global standards.

    What recent regulation has transformed the regulatory framework for clinical trials in Argentina?

    Disposition 7516/2025 has recently transformed the regulatory framework, streamlining the approval process and reducing the evaluation period to about 70 working days.

    What guidelines does Disposition 7516/2025 adopt?

    Disposition 7516/2025 adopts the ICH E6 (R3) guideline, aligning Argentina with global quality and safety standards.

    Follow the Regulatory Submission Process for Clinical Trials

    To initiate a , researchers must adhere to a to ANVISA, which typically involves the following steps:

    1. Prepare the (DDCM): This comprehensive document must include all necessary information about the clinical trial, such as study protocols, investigator details, and ethical considerations.
    2. Submit the DDCM: Researchers should log into the electronic filing platform of the to upload the DDCM, ensuring that all documents are complete and formatted according to the agency’s guidelines.
    3. Await Initial Review: The is required to provide a within 45 calendar days of submission. If no reply is received within this timeframe, the assessment is automatically regarded as approved.
    4. Address Queries: Be prepared to or requests for additional information from the during the review phase, which may involve clarifications or supplementary documentation.
    5. Receive : Upon completion of the review, ANVISA will issue a , permitting the study to commence. The whole procedure can take up to 90 days, depending on the complexity of the study.

    This organized method guarantees adherence to the , promoting .
